The designation runs along the southernmost leg of George Street, which is county and city-maintained the rest of the way.
The highway was assigned in the 1950s, when nearby Route 18 was realigned onto a new freeway over Burnet Street in New Brunswick.
Route 172 (with CR 527 unsigned at this point) travels as a two-lane road southeast along George Street first passing residences before intersecting Bishop Street and Jones Avenue where both sides of the road become flanked by the Douglass Campus of Rutgers University.
The road crosses a small stream and passes under a pedestrian overpass before reaching a roundabout marking the northern terminus of CR 617 (Ryders Lane).
A pair of jughandles serve Gibbons Drive with a signalized intersection in the center.
